A leading construction consultancy in Manchester is seeking a Senior or Associate Quantity Surveyor to join its expanding Cost Management team. The successful candidate will manage and support a variety of projects, deliver cost advice, and work closely with regional directors.

Ideal for professionals with public sector experience, especially in blue light services. This role promises significant responsibility and the opportunity to enhance client relationships in a growing market.
